Oxycodone does not get dangerous after its expiration, however, it can lose effectiveness and not work as well. Since it's been 7 years, I am betting that what you have is probably not going to work to treat pain after all this time.
In many cases, when someone uses an expired medication, they end up taking more and more of it, to try to get the same level of effectiveness and this is not a safe practice.
The smartest thing to do would be to safely dispose of the tablets.
